Transaction 5ead3c59e86f6559f32c0eb4bca8902f8d8140dac91bfb7905aa0bb84d268e44

1 Input
2 Outputs
  • 5ead3c59e86f6559f32c0eb4bca8902f8d8140dac91bfb7905aa0bb84d268e44:0
  • value  1478688
    address  3MXZeQLYZSArXEB1ETzXrnYQmNhvseLfdG
  • 5ead3c59e86f6559f32c0eb4bca8902f8d8140dac91bfb7905aa0bb84d268e44:1
  • value  143332
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c